The article emphasizes the up-to-date trend in the international library science on careful study of standards for libraries. Definite causality of this work in the socio-economical environment of the library is specified. The new standards include seven basic parts and have made revisions in several important aspects. There are analyzed the specific features of Chinese librarians’ activities on creation and implementation of the national standards for public libraries for the purpose to increase the library efficiency.
